More Non-Dues Revenue is a semi-monthly podcast sponsored by Chamber Marketing Partners where we interview chamber of commerce leaders and visionaries to share their creative, entrepreneurial non-dues revenue ideas for chambers of commerce and associations.

    Episode 5 - Bruce Hillegeist and Brandy Beyer from Greater Tomball Area Chamber of Commerce

    Play Episode Listen Later Feb 12, 2021 40:48


    Bruce Hillegeist, President and Brandy Beyer, VP Operations of the Greater Tomball Area Chamber of Commerce discuss how they put on a profitable online auction, had a successful membership drive/event and how they pivoted to partnering with another association for more visibility and goodwill. Topics Include: Live Online Auctions Membership Drives Partnering with other associations What you'll learn: How a live online auction was done and how it generates substantial profit How membership drives can give a big boost to dues revenue How partnering with another association to expand an existing event increases participation, visibility and generates goodwill Hosted by Ed Burzminski, president of Chamber Marketing Partners, generating substantial non-dues revenue from chamber of commerce publications without using a turnkey publisher.

    Episode 4: Wendi Rich, Perry County (Indiana) Chamber of Commerce

    Play Episode Listen Later Feb 12, 2021 34:15


    Topics include: 1. Merchandising from multi-organization rebranding 2. Revenue from Billboard space sales 3. Tapping local corporate grants 4. Hometown Chambers Council at ACCE Wendi Rich, CEO of the Perry County (Indiana) Chamber of Commerce discusses how merchandising, selling advertising, tapping a hospital grant and belonging to ACCE's Hometown Chambers Council all helped keep this 300-member chamber afloat through 2020.

    Episode 2: Cheryl Viola, Jerome Chamber of Commerce

    Play Episode Listen Later Feb 12, 2021 33:35


    Topics include: 6-week Online Leadership Program Content-value chamber luncheons Restaurant Guide for truckers in print & Facebook Industry of the week Weekly radio spot for visibility Cheryl Viola MBA, Executive Director of the Jerome Chamber of Commerce in Idaho, shares her chamber's creative approach to creating value and generating non-dues revenue ideas. With just 180 members and Cheryl as the sole staff person, this chamber must be entrepreneurial and leverage as many external resources as possible to create non-dues revenue.

    Episode 1: Susan Wan-Ross, Yorba Linda Chamber of Commerce

    Play Episode Listen Later Jan 29, 2021 59:09


    Susan Wan-Ross, President and CEO of the Yorba Linda Chamber of Commerce, a mid-sized chamber in Southern California, took an entrepreneurial approach to new non-dues revenue streams during the COVID-19 crisis including: eWaste recycling, Shredding service, Virtual State of the City event and a Membership drive, all made money and added value All made money for the chamber and added value for the membership.
